From October 16th until October 30th Galerie Droste will be presenting the 4th iteration of Sasha Bogojev's Universes concept in Paris. Coinciding with the 2021 FIAC International Contemporary Art Fair, Universes 4 will be on view at a pop-up location in the fashionable Marais district in the 3rd arrondissement.

Curated by the Juxtapoz magazine's contributing editor, writer, and curator, Sasha Bogojev, and organized by Galerie Droste, Universes 4 will bring another selection of international artists whose work revolves around depicting scenes and characters from their own distinctive universes. On top of being the biggest edition of the series, the presentation will also introduce a selection of sculptural works, marking the expansion of the concept from the flatness of a canvas into a 3rd dimension.

Altering the common elements of our shared reality through their own unusual filters, and/or portraying the inhabitants, settings, and scenes from their fictional worlds, Universes 4 presents the type of work that blends the imagination and technical accomplishment into an unusual and novel sensory treat. And while imagination and sheer creativity take the leading role in this exhibition, the masterful and wide-ranging ways of manipulating the paint or the chosen sculpting materials are bound to elevate the viewer's experience.
